How to Create a Social Media Marketing Content Calendar

Here’s a clear process to create a content calendar that works for your business:

1. Define Your Social Media Goals

Ask yourself:

  • Do you want to build brand awareness?

  • Are you focusing on sales or lead generation?

  • Is the goal to boost engagement or grow followers?

Your goals shape the kind of content you plan.

2. Choose Your Platforms

Not all platforms work for every brand. Identify where your audience spends their time.
Common choices include:

  • Facebook

  • Instagram

  • LinkedIn

  • TikTok

  • YouTube

  • Pinterest

  • Twitter

3. Decide on Content Types

Mix your content for maximum engagement:

  • Educational posts

  • Promotional offers

  • Behind the scenes moments

  • Customer testimonials

  • Product spotlights

  • Industry news

  • Tips or how to videos

4. Pick Your Posting Frequency

Base this on your capacity and audience behavior. Start simple:

  • Three to four posts per week for smaller teams

  • Daily posting for active and competitive niches

5. Map Out a Monthly or Weekly Calendar

Use simple tools or platforms like:

  • Google Sheets or Excel for manual planning

  • Trello or Notion for task organisation

  • Hootsuite or Buffer for scheduling and analytics

  • Canva for post design planning with notes

Include:

  • Date and time of post

  • Platform name

  • Content topic or caption

  • Visuals or media link

  • Call to action

  • Any hashtags or links

6. Plan Around Events and Campaigns

Add important dates like:

  • Product launches

  • Sales or offers

  • Holidays or seasonal events

  • Company milestones

  • Awareness days

7. Leave Room for Flexibility

Do not overfill every day. Social media trends change quickly. Keep a few slots open for spontaneous posts, customer shoutouts, or industry news.


Options to Execute Your Calendar

Option 1: In House Manual Planning Ideal for startups and small teams
Use: Google Sheets or Trello
Pros: Free and customisable
Cons: Requires discipline and time management

Option 2: Using Automation Tools Ideal for growing brands
Use: Buffer, Hootsuite, Later, Planoly
Pros: Auto publishing and performance tracking
Cons: Paid subscriptions for advanced features
